This photo was taken this afternoon (~5:30 PM). It was an overcast day and much darker than it would have been otherwise.

My apologies for all the noise but circumstances necessitated a high ISO. Even so, a slow shutter speed and wide open lens was was also required.

I just so happened to catch the osprey as it dove into the lake, partially submerging itself as it grasped the carp; then after a brief struggle it took to its wings and much to my surprise flew almost directly at me, settling in an old cypress tree about 55-60 feet almost directly above me. First to go was the carp's head; within a couple minutes the front third of the fish was consumed.
